How to Make Kentucky Derby Day Pie
Now that you have your ingredients ready, let’s dive into the fun part—making the Kentucky Derby Day Pie! Follow these simple steps, and you’ll have a delicious dessert that will wow your family and friends.
Step 1: Preheat the Oven
First things first, pre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Preheating is crucial because it ensures that your pie bakes evenly. If you skip this step, the pie might not set properly, leaving you with a gooey mess instead of a delightful dessert!
Step 2: Mix Dry Ingredients
In a large bowl, combine the sugar and cocoa powder. Use a whisk to mix them well. This step is important because it helps to break up any lumps in the cocoa powder. A smooth mixture means a smoother pie filling, which is what we want!
Step 3: Add Wet Ingredients
Next, add the melted butter, eggs, and vanilla extract to your dry ingredients. Mix everything together until it’s well combined. The melted butter should blend in easily, creating a rich and glossy batter. This is where the magic starts to happen!
Step 4: Fold in Pecans and Chocolate Chips
Now it’s time to fold in the chopped pecans and chocolate chips. Use a spatula to gently incorporate them into the batter. Folding is a technique that helps keep the mixture light and airy. You want those delicious chunks to be evenly distributed without overmixing!
Step 5: Pour into Pie Crust
Carefully pour the mixture into your pre-made pie crust. Using a pre-made crust saves you time and effort, which is a lifesaver for busy days! Make sure to spread the filling evenly, so it bakes uniformly. No one likes a lopsided pie!
Step 6: Bake the Pie
Place the pie in the preheated oven and bake for 30-35 minutes. Keep an eye on it! You’ll know it’s done when the center is set but still slightly jiggly. A toothpick inserted should come out with a few moist crumbs, not wet batter. This is the sweet spot!
Step 7: Cool Before Serving
Once baked, remove the pie from the oven and let it cool. Cooling is essential because it allows the filling to firm up, making it easier to slice. Plus, the flavors will meld beautifully as it cools. Patience is key here, but trust me, it’s worth the wait!

FAQs about Kentucky Derby Day Pie
As you embark on your journey to create this delightful Kentucky Derby Day Pie, you might have a few questions. Here are some common queries that I’ve encountered, along with helpful answers!
Can I make Kentucky Derby Day Pie ahead of time?
Absolutely! This pie can be made a day in advance. Just store it in the refrigerator after it cools. This allows the flavors to meld beautifully, making it even more delicious!
What can I substitute for pecans?
If you’re not a fan of pecans or have allergies, you can use walnuts or even skip the nuts altogether. Crushed graham crackers can also add a nice texture!
How do I know when the pie is done baking?
The pie is done when the center is set but still slightly jiggly. A toothpick inserted should come out with a few moist crumbs. This ensures a fudgy texture!
Can I freeze Kentucky Derby Day Pie?
Yes, you can freeze it! Just wrap it tightly in plastic wrap and then foil. When you’re ready to enjoy, let it thaw in the fridge overnight before serving.

Kentucky Derby Day Pie: Delight in This Festive Treat!
- Total Time: 50 minutes
- Yield: 8 servings 1x
- Diet: Vegetarian
Description
Kentucky Derby Day Pie is a festive dessert that captures the spirit of the Kentucky Derby with its rich flavors and beautiful presentation.
Ingredients
- 1 pre-made pie crust
- 1 cup sugar
- 1/2 cup unsweetened cocoa powder
- 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
- 4 large eggs
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up chopped pecans
- 1/2 cup chocolate chips
Instructions
- Preheat the o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a large bowl, mix together the sugar and cocoa powder.
- Add the melted butter, eggs, and vanilla extract to the dry ingredients and mix until well combined.
- Fold in the chopped pecans and chocolate chips.
- Pour the mixture into the pre-made pie crust.
- Bake for 30-35 minutes or until the center is set.
- Allow to cool before serving.
Notes
- Serve with whipped cream for added richness.
- Can be made a day in advance and stored in the refrigerator.
- For a festive touch, garnish with mint leaves.
- Prep Time: 15 minutes
- Cook Time: 35 minutes
- Category: Dessert
- Method: Baking
- Cuisine: American
